REAR AXLE HUB > INSTALLATION

for Preparation Click here


HINT:
  1. Use the same procedure for the RH side and LH side.
  2. The procedure listed below is for the LH side.



1. INSTALL REAR AXLE HUB AND BEARING ASSEMBLY
  1. Install the rear axle hub and bearing assembly and rear disc brake dust cover sub-assembly to the rear axle carrier sub-assembly with the 4 bolts.

    Torque:
    90 N*m{ 918 kgf*cm , 66 ft.*lbf }

3. INSPECT REAR AXLE HUB BEARING LOOSENESS


C232240
  1. Using a dial indicator, check for looseness near the center of the rear axle hub.

    Maximum looseness:
    0.05 mm (0.00197 in.)

    NOTICE:
    1. Ensure that the dial indicator is set perpendicular to the measurement surface.
    2. Keep the magnet of the dial indicator away from the rear axle hub and bearing assembly.

    HINT:
    If the looseness exceeds the maximum, replace the rear axle hub and bearing assembly.



4. INSPECT REAR AXLE HUB RUNOUT


    C234113
  1. Using a dial indicator, check for runout on the surface of the rear axle hub outside the rear axle hub bolt.

    Maximum runout:
    0.05 mm (0.00197 in.)

    NOTICE:
    1. Ensure that the dial indicator is set perpendicular to the measurement surface.
    2. Make sure to install the tip of the dial indicator towards the outside of the rear axle hub bolt.
    3. Keep the magnet of the dial indicator away from the rear axle hub and bearing.

    HINT:
    If the runout exceeds the maximum, replace the rear axle hub and bearing assembly.



5. INSTALL REAR DISC


    C232631E01
  1. Align the matchmarks of the disc and axle hub, and install the disc.
    Text in Illustration 
    *a
    Matchmark

    NOTICE:
    When replacing the disc with a new one, select the installation position where the rear disc has minimal runout.



6. INSTALL REAR DISC BRAKE CALIPER ASSEMBLY
  1. Install the rear disc brake caliper assembly with the 2 bolts.

    Torque:
    57 N*m{ 585 kgf*cm , 42 ft.*lbf }

  1. Install the rear flexible hose to the No. 2 flexible hose bracket with the bolt.

    Torque:
    19 N*m{ 192 kgf*cm , 14 ft.*lbf }
